Escaped Inmate from New Mexico Arrested Here in Lubbock
By: Lisa Carr
Updated: August 25, 2008
Right around 7:00 Monday night, Lubbock officers swarmed a duplex on the 4300 block of 52nd Street and took 19-year-old Raynaldo Enriquez into custody. Police say Enriquez was in jail for multiple robberies and burglaries and assault and battery charges. The Curry County Sheriff says, they'll continue working with other law enforcement agencies to get the other six men back behind bars where they belong. Enriquez is one of eight inmates that authorities say escaped from the Curry County Jail in Clovis just after 9:30 Sunday night. Officials say the men used tools to cut a hole in the jail's ceiling, get on the roof, and used a tree to break their fall from the two-story building. Clovis police were able to catch one of the inmates shortly after the escape and now Enriquez is the second to be arrested. The other six remain at-large. Among them is one convicted child killer, another accused murderer, and the other four are also accused of violent crimes.
